[QUOTE="Arlin Sandbulte, post: 24148, member: 459"] Re: Acceptability of new Wireless I've been very pleased with the MiPro ACT 707 units. I use 8 channels at a local theater, 8 channels at my church, and we have 8 channels planned for our new worship space. (AV contractor wanted a name brand like Shure or Seinhauser, but I was happy with MiPro, we were already invested in MiPro, and cost is ~2/3) At one time, I combined them for a 16 ch. show. Absolutely no problems. We use the ACT707F with ACT707MC for 4 receivers in 1U. And we use the higher end metal handhelds & body packs (they have cheaper plastic body versions too). GBF is very good. Handling noise is AWESOME (pretty much non-existent). Sound quality has been great, but I think they are a little more pop sensitive than others. I see MiPro has also released a new ACT 7-Series UHF Wideband System that offers a bigger 72 MHz wide band (ACT 707 series is 24 MHz wide). That looks interesting, but I know nothing more. MiPro has also had a digital system for a while, but again, I know nothing about them. [/QUOTE]
